Effects of cassava brown streak disease and harvest time on two cassava mosaic disease-resistant varieties in Eastern Democratic Republic of the Congo
Publicado 2025“…Cassava mosaic disease (CMD) and cassava brown streak disease (CBSD) are the two main viral diseases threatening cassava production in the Democratic Republic of the Congo (DRC). CMD can be effectively controlled using resistant varieties; however, currently, there are no cassava varieties that exhibit durable resistance to CBSD. …”

From tree to tea to CO2 in the Democratic Republic of Congo: a framework for analyzing the market chain of fuelwood around Kinshasa and Kisangani
Publicado 2009“…This paper looks into the socio-economic issues associated with fuelwood production, trade and use in and around the cities of Kinshasa and Kisangani in the Democratic Republic of Congo (DRC). An estimated 90 percent of the 10 million people living in Kinshasa depend on fuelwood for their household energy. …”

Mitochondrial DNA variation of indigenous goat populations from Peste-des-petits-ruminants outbreak in South Kivu, Democratic Republic of the Congo
Publicado 2018“…This study was conducted to investigate the genetic diversity at d-loop of mitochondrial DNA and establish the possible maternal lineages of indigenous goat breeds in Democratic Republic of Congo (DRCongo). Phylogenetic relationships among and within 111 goats from three indigenous populations from a peste-des-petits ruminants outbreak in South Kivu, Eastern of Democratic Republic of the Congo and 22 goats sequences from the gene bank were analysed using mitochondrial control region sequences (d-loop region). …”
